Access-o-Mania

Access-Forum (Deutsch/German) => Formular => Thema gestartet von: Talon am August 11, 2010, 14:38:34

Titel: Textfeld mit Sichtschutz?
Beitrag von: Talon am August 11, 2010, 14:38:34
Hallo

ich soll eine Datenbank dahingehend erweitern, dass zu Personendaten ein Punkt dazu kommt für interne Informationen. Dafür mache ich mir im Formular ein textfeld, soweit klar. Es soll nun aber im Formular dieses Textfeld via Button auf sichtbar bzw. unsichtbar gestellt werden können. Das ist auch noch kein Problem. Aber wie schaffe ich es nun, kann das dieses Textfeld 1. Standartmäßig beim Aufruf des Formulars auf unsichtbar gestellt ist/wird und 2. dazu bei jeglicher Änderung im Formular oder beim sprung auf den nächsten Datensatz dieses vertrauliche Textfeld wieder unsichtbar wird?

danke
Talon

PS: Ich benutze Access 2007
Titel: Re: Textfeld mit Sichtschutz?
Beitrag von: DF6GL am August 11, 2010, 14:44:47
Hallo,


etwa so:


Sub btnSichtbar_Click()
Me![MeinTextfeld].Visible =true
End Sub

Sub Form_Current()
Me![MeinTextfeld].Visible =false
End Sub


und sicherheitshalber im Formular-Entwurf die Eigenschaft "Sichtbar" des Textfeldes auf nein setzen.
Titel: Re: Textfeld mit Sichtschutz?
Beitrag von: Talon am August 12, 2010, 15:17:49
Danke das hat super geklappt.

Ein letztes Problem ist aber noch aufgetretten. In dem einen Formular sind 2 Unterformulare eingebettet. Das Problem ist nun, dass das
Form_Current() nicht auslösst wenn sich in den unterformularen was ändert. Also habe ich des nochmal in jedes der 2 unterformlare.... jetzt weiss ich aber nicht wie ich von einem unterformular ins andere komme zum umschalten. Ich dachte mir das etwa so:

Im Unterformular1 steht:


Sub Form_Current()
Unterformular2!Vertraulich.Visible = False
End Sub


Dann mault er aber, dass er kein Objekt hat. Ist bestimmt saudumm aber ich bin auch echt blutiger anfänger :-D


Grüße
Talon
Titel: Re: Textfeld mit Sichtschutz?
Beitrag von: database am August 12, 2010, 15:58:37
Hallo,

sieh mal hier rein - zur Info über Unterformulare und Konsorten ...  ;)

www.donkarl.com?FAQ4.2 (http://www.donkarl.com?FAQ4.2)

und auch den dort angeführten Link auf Dev Ashish, hier wird genau erklärt wie Unterformulare bzw.
Steuerelemente in den Selbigen anzusprechen sind - und das von verschiedenen 'Standorten' aus.

Greets
Titel: Re: Textfeld mit Sichtschutz?
Beitrag von: Talon am August 16, 2010, 15:35:42
Wow danke, genau die Seite, die mir fehlte

cya
Talon